package main
|
|
|
|
import (
|
|
"context"
|
|
"net/http"
|
|
"os"
|
|
"os/signal"
|
|
"syscall"
|
|
"time"
|
|
|
|
"github.com/gin-gonic/gin"
|
|
"github.com/sirupsen/logrus"
|
|
)
|
|
|
|
// setupRouter 设置路由
|
|
func setupRouter() *gin.Engine {
|
|
// 设置 Gin 模式
|
|
gin.SetMode(gin.ReleaseMode)
|
|
|
|
router := gin.New()
|
|
|
|
router.Use(gin.Logger())
|
|
router.Use(gin.Recovery())
|
|
|
|
// 添加中间件
|
|
router.Use(errorHandlingMiddleware())
|
|
router.Use(corsMiddleware())
|
|
|
|
// 健康检查
|
|
router.GET("/health", healthHandler)
|
|
|
|
// MCP 端点 - 使用 SSE 协议
|
|
mcpHandler := createMCPHandler()
|
|
router.Any("/mcp", gin.WrapH(mcpHandler))
|
|
router.Any("/mcp/*path", gin.WrapH(mcpHandler))
|
|
|
|
// API 路由组
|
|
api := router.Group("/api/v1")
|
|
{
|
|
api.GET("/login/status", checkLoginStatusHandler)
|
|
|
|
api.POST("/publish", publishHandler)
|
|
}
|
|
|
|
return router
|
|
}
|
|
|
|
// startServer 启动服务器
|
|
func startServer() error {
|
|
router := setupRouter()
|
|
|
|
port := ":18060"
|
|
server := &http.Server{
|
|
Addr: port,
|
|
Handler: router,
|
|
}
|
|
|
|
// 启动服务器的 goroutine
|
|
go func() {
|
|
logrus.Infof("启动 HTTP 服务器: %s", port)
|
|
if err := server.ListenAndServe(); err != nil && err != http.ErrServerClosed {
|
|
logrus.Errorf("服务器启动失败: %v", err)
|
|
os.Exit(1)
|
|
}
|
|
}()
|
|
|
|
// 等待中断信号
|
|
quit := make(chan os.Signal, 1)
|
|
signal.Notify(quit, syscall.SIGINT, syscall.SIGTERM)
|
|
<-quit
|
|
|
|
logrus.Infof("正在关闭服务器...")
|
|
|
|
// 优雅关闭
|
|
ctx, cancel := context.WithTimeout(context.Background(), 10*time.Second)
|
|
defer cancel()
|
|
|
|
// 关闭 HTTP 服务器
|
|
if err := server.Shutdown(ctx); err != nil {
|
|
logrus.Errorf("服务器关闭失败: %v", err)
|
|
return err
|
|
}
|
|
|
|
logrus.Infof("服务器已关闭")
|
|
return nil
|
|
}
